#237244 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#237244 is composed of 13.7% red, 44.7%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 145.1 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 29.2%. #237244 color hex could be obtained by blending #46e488 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#237244 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#237244 has RGB values of R:35, G:114,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 2323012.

Shades and Tints of #237244
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030905 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#237244
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#45504a is the less saturated color, while #01943e is the most saturated one.
